Prediction of Indoor TVOCs Concentration Distribution: Part Ⅲ With Different Ratios of Fresh Air and Return Air

The unsteady simulations for TVOCs emission process of the drying building material have been done and a special focus was given on the occupant zone under the different mixing ratios of inlet and outlet air. According to comparison of calculation results of the different cases, the inlet velocity may be the dominating influence factor to affect the main pattern of concentration distribution, but nearly the same difference value of meaning TVOCs concentration was produced along the time passing. The concentration inside material was nearly same at the same height The concentration at left side and left-bottom corner were always lager than that at the other places, it is worthy of paying more attention by the user and designer.
